WebVandaag · melancholy in American English (ˈmelənˌkɑli) (noun plural -cholies) noun 1. a gloomy state of mind, esp. when habitual or prolonged; depression 2. sober thoughtfulness; pensiveness 3. archaic a. the condition of having too much black bile, considered in ancient and medieval medicine to cause gloominess and depression b. black bile adjective 4.
Webmelancholy ( ˈmɛlənkəlɪ) n, pl -cholies 1. a constitutional tendency to gloominess or depression 2. a sad thoughtful state of mind; pensiveness 3.
